Transaction fdc73272c0e6179082b673ccc8913548561da21cc72ea2440c7c5ac24a3d4ba4

1 Input
2 Outputs
  • fdc73272c0e6179082b673ccc8913548561da21cc72ea2440c7c5ac24a3d4ba4:0
  • value  21955466
    address  1FtjXSwaqzfjJFrhUtz8HDMP8moavLkfi
  • fdc73272c0e6179082b673ccc8913548561da21cc72ea2440c7c5ac24a3d4ba4:1
  • value  5000000
    address  1PJduzLEU7tbrTP6rtiPc6it2TeucUZoLR